Rohm Semiconductor BD70HC5MEFJ-LBH2 technical specifications, attributes, parameters and parts with similar specifications to Rohm Semiconductor BD70HC5MEFJ-LBH2.
- Factory Lead Time9 Weeks
- Mounting TypeSurface Mount
- Package / Case8-SOIC (0.154, 3.90mm Width) Exposed Pad
- Operating Temperature-40°C~105°C
- PackagingCut Tape (CT)
- Part StatusActive
- Moisture Sensitivity Level (MSL)1 (Unlimited)
- ECCN CodeEAR99
- Peak Reflow Temperature (Cel)NOT SPECIFIED
- Time@Peak Reflow Temperature-Max (s)NOT SPECIFIED
- Current - Supply (Max)1.2mA
- Voltage - Input (Max)8V
- Output TypeFixed
- Output ConfigurationPositive
- Current - Output1.5A
- Control FeaturesEnable
- Voltage - Output (Min/Fixed)7V
- Number of Regulators1
- Protection FeaturesOver Current, Over Temperature, Soft Start
- Voltage Dropout (Max)1.2V @ 1.5A
- RoHS StatusROHS3 Compliant
